Программирование > JavaScript & JScript

Помогите написать пару скриптов.

(1/3) > >>

Anatoliy:
Люди помогите написать два простеньких скрипта на javascript. Просто я Яву не очень хорошо знаю, а написать надо срочно(так что с доками возиться некогда).
1) Первый скрипт пустяковый. Это даже не скрипт, а так... Вообщем ситуация такая: есть страница, в ней два фрейма. В одном фрейме ссылка. Нужно чтобы при нажатии на эту ссылку обновлялась страница (именно вся страница а не только этот фрейм)..?
2) Второй скрипт чуть посложнее. Вообщем, нужно сделать таймер обратного отсчёта, секунд на 30 и чтобы при достижении нуля одно значение на странице изменялось (увеличивалось) на единицу. Щас постараюсь объяснить, что я имею в виду:
Страница загрузилась:

Таймер: 30
Значение: 1

Прошла секунда:

Таймер: 29
Значение: 1

.......

Прошло 30 сек:

Таймер: 0
Значение: 2 (увеличилось на единицу).

Очень прошу помочь. Заранее благодарен.

Макс:
1.
function reload_frames(){
 parent.frames[0].location.reload();
 parent.frames[1].location.reload();
}


обновить
не тестил
----
2.
Такое на brainbench используется. Зарегся там и какой-нить бесплатный тест начни проходить. Ну и соответственно посмотри javascript

Anatoliy:
1) Твой скрипт не работает (интересно почему). Но даже если бы он работал, мне кажется он не делал бы, то что мне нужно. Насколько я понял ты написал код, который при нажатии на кнопку обновлял бы оба фрейма. Мне же нужно, чтобы при нажатии на кнопку обновлялась именно страница содержащая фреймы(дело в том что эта страница php-скрипт и перед тем как выводить фреймы делает ряд операций в БД. Если просто обновить фреймы, то соответсвующие операции произведены не будут).
Помоги если можешь, очень нужно и при том срочно.
2) На brainbench посмотрел. Да, почти то что мне нужно, постараюсь переделать под себя, если не получится надеюсь на помощщь.

puh:
function reload_frames(){
parent.document.location.reload();
}

Anatoliy:
Спасибо, одна проблема решена.

Навигация

[0] Главная страница сообщений

[#] Следующая страница

Sitemap 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 
Перейти к полной версии